Passacaglia (Webern)
text:
The Passacaglia for orchestra, Opus 1, from 1908, is the first published composition of twentieth century Austrian composer Anton Webern. It is based on the passacaglias of 17th century music, in which the bass part is a constantly repeating pattern a few bars long, and the upper parts are a set of variations each of which incorporates that bass part.
